Key Themes

Material security

One of the central themes of the Four of Pentacles is material security. The figure in the card is depicted sitting on a throne, clutching onto pentacles with both hands and under their feet. This symbolizes the desire to hold onto material possessions tightly, seeking stability and financial security.

Attachment

The Four of Pentacles speaks to the theme of attachment. The figure’s closed posture and tight grip on the pentacles suggest a fear of losing what they possess. It represents a reluctance to let go of material possessions or relationships, resulting in a sense of possessiveness and hoarding.

Control

Another theme reflected in the Four of Pentacles is control. The figure’s position on the throne and the closed posture indicate a need to exert control over their surroundings and possessions. This desire for control can stem from a fear of change and uncertainty, leading to a rigid mindset and resistance to letting go.

Scarcity mindset

The final key theme of the Four of Pentacles is scarcity mindset. The card embodies a belief in limited resources and a fear of scarcity or loss. This mindset can manifest as an unwillingness to share or give, resulting in a lack of generosity and selflessness.

Symbolism

The figure sitting on a throne

The figure depicted in the Four of Pentacles is seated on a throne, representing a position of power and authority. This symbolizes the individual’s desire for control and stability in their life. The figure’s sitting position also suggests a resistance to change or letting go.

The pentacles in each hand and under the feet

The figure in the card holds onto two pentacles tightly with their hands, while another two pentacles are placed under their feet. This symbolizes the individual’s need to cling onto material possessions and resources. The tight grip and placement of the pentacles indicate a fear of losing what they have.

The crown

The figure in the Four of Pentacles wears a crown, signifying their self-assuredness and belief in their power and authority. However, this crown can also represent a sense of entitlement or a focus on external validation and material wealth, leading to a narrow perspective on abundance.

The closed posture

In the Four of Pentacles, the figure is depicted with a closed posture, arms crossed over their chest. This closed posture symbolizes a hesitancy to share emotions or vulnerabilities, resulting from a fear of being hurt or losing control. The closed posture also signifies a resistance to change and a lack of openness.

Interpretation

Possessiveness and hoarding

The Four of Pentacles interprets possessiveness and hoarding tendencies. The tight grip on the pentacles signifies an unwillingness to let go of material possessions, resulting in a fear of scarcity or loss. This possessiveness can translate into various aspects of life, such as relationships, finances, and even emotions.

Financial stability and success

The Four of Pentacles often represents financial stability and success. The figure’s position on the throne and the grip on the pentacles imply a secure and prosperous financial situation. This interpretation can indicate a time of financial abundance and the ability to maintain and grow one’s wealth.

Fear of change and loss

A prominent interpretation of the Four of Pentacles is a fear of change and loss. The closed posture and rigid grip on the pentacles reflect a resistance to change, as well as a fear of losing what one possesses. This fear of change can stem from a scarcity mindset and a deep desire for stability and control.

Lack of generosity and selflessness

The Four of Pentacles also signifies a lack of generosity and selflessness. The clutching of the pentacles and closed posture portray an individual who is unwilling to share resources, emotions, or vulnerabilities. This lack of generosity and selflessness can create barriers in relationships and hinder personal growth.

Reverse Meaning

Re-evaluating materialistic values

In its reversed meaning, the Four of Pentacles signifies the need to re-evaluate materialistic values. It calls for introspection and questioning the attachment to material possessions. This reversal invites a shift towards prioritizing experiences, relationships, and inner fulfillment over the accumulation of material wealth.

Fear of change and holding onto what no longer serves

The reversed Four of Pentacles represents a fear of change and an inclination to hold onto what no longer serves one’s growth. It urges a reconsideration of rigid mindsets and attachments that hinder personal development. Letting go of old patterns and embracing change can lead to new opportunities and personal transformation.

Breakthrough from attachment and possessiveness

A significant aspect of the reversed Four of Pentacles is the potential for a breakthrough from attachment and possessiveness. It presents an opportunity to release the grasp on material possessions, allowing for personal growth and a more liberated perspective on abundance.

Embracing vulnerability and openness

In its reversed interpretation, the Four of Pentacles encourages embracing vulnerability and openness. It implies a willingness to share emotions and allow for deeper connections in relationships. By loosening control and allowing oneself to be vulnerable, personal growth and more fulfilling connections can be fostered.
